Buying a House/Condo

• Merrimack Valley Housing Partnership 10 Kirk St., Lowell, MA

Call 978-459-8490 for a schedule of the next classes.

www.mvhp.org/

The Merrimack Valley Housing Partnership conducts home buyer training seminars in Lowell. They have classes in English and Spanish. The cost is $60 per household. You must register to attend.

• Coalition for a Better Acre Home Ownership programs 517 Moody St., 1st floor, Lowell, MA

www.coalitionforabetteracre.org

Call 978-452-7523, X800 to find out when the next Home Buyer Orientation takes place.

• Community Teamwork, Inc. 167 Dutton Street, Lowell, MA

www.homesforgood.org

978-446-7275, Marion Gerardi

The Homes for Goods Program monitors the sale of houses which have been fixed up with state money to first time homebuyers who meet Federal income guidelines.

Mental Health

• Mental Health Association of Greater Lowell* 99 Church St., Lowell

978-458-6282

Includes the Focus Program providing FREE individual counseling, group counseling, crisis intervention, advocacy, assessment and referrals for survivors of crime. Examples of Focus Program eligible persons and crimes include:

 A child/teen who is a victim of physical abuse, sexual abuse or who witnesses domestic violence at home

 An immigrant/refugee who experienced political trauma in his/her home country

 A person suffering from depression caused by a home robbery, car stolen, hold up, etc.

 A person whose relative was murdered

Youth Services

• United Teen Equality Center (UTEC) (See page )

Offers educational classes in academic tracking, homework assistance and college awareness trips.

• School Age Programs, Community Teamwork Inc. 169 Merrimack St., Lowell, MA

978-654-5080, X16

Offered year round at schools for children 6 – 13 years of age, the School Age Programs offer assistance with homework and tutoring, and safe, enjoyable, well supervised activities for children in a constructive, stimulating environment. Activities include board games, arts and crafts and sports.
